Transaction 671e578a5277d803b208c0ec8f210aec44c142dc195099dc3e689ecb9faee61e
1 Input
2 Outputs
- 671e578a5277d803b208c0ec8f210aec44c142dc195099dc3e689ecb9faee61e:0
- 671e578a5277d803b208c0ec8f210aec44c142dc195099dc3e689ecb9faee61e:1
value 970000
address 1HvMZ4uHqKa8vG3KDmobdoRxDikrk3RjyN
value 1000000
address 1J6X5vkMqaLPyFaNRRBuc5pZBdJhy3ZSkh